Class attributes (continued), Instance attributes, Dsi fault object – Rockwell Automation 22-COMM-C ControlNet Adapter User Manual

Page 146

Advertising
background image

C-28

ControlNet Objects

Class Attributes (Continued)

Instance Attributes

DSI Fault Object

(Continued)

Attribute
ID

Access
Rule

Name

Data Type

Description

4

Get

Fault Trip
Instance Read

WORD

Fault that tripped the device. For adapters,
this value is always 1 when faulted.

5

Get

Fault Data List

STRUCT of:

BYTE
BYTE
WORD[n]

Reserved

6

Get

Number of
Recorded Faults

WORD

Number of faults/events in the queue. A
“0” indicates the fault queue is empty.

7

Get

Fault Parameter
Reference

WORD

Reserved

Attribute
ID

Access
Rule

Name

Data Type

Description

0

Get

Full/All
Information

STRUCT of:

WORD

STRUCT of:

BYTE
BYTE
STRING[16]

STRUCT of:

LWORD
BOOL[16]

WORD
CONTAINER[n]

Fault code
Fault source
DSI port
DSI Device Object
Fault text
Fault time stamp
Timer value (0 = Timer not supported)
BOOL[0]: (0 = invalid data, 1 = valid data)
BOOL[1]: (0 = elapsed time, 1 = real time)
BOOL[2 - 15]: Not used
Reserved
Reserved

1

Get

Basic
Information

STRUCT of:

WORD

STRUCT of:

BYTE
BYTE

STRUCT of:

LWORD
BOOL[16]

Fault code
Fault source
DSI port
DSI Device Object
Fault time stamp
Timer value (0 = Timer not supported)
BOOL[0]: (0 = invalid data, 1 = valid data)
BOOL[1]: (0 = elapsed time, 1 = real time)
BOOL[2 - 15]: Not used

Advertising